Common questions

Is hitch ball cover profitable to sell on Amazon United States?
The niche generates $67K/yr across 33 tracked products. 0 of 8 products launched in the last 360 days are still selling. 90-day search growth is +54.6%. Flapen's verdict: Worth a look (58/100).
How competitive is the hitch ball cover niche?
23 brands and 48 sellers compete. The top 5 products take 45% of clicks and top 5 brands hold 64% of demand.
What do buyers complain about in hitch ball cover?
Top complaints mined from reviews: Size-Overall, Quality-Overall, Durability. The return rate is 0.9%.
When does demand for hitch ball cover peak?
Demand peaks in Aug; the busiest month runs 1.8× the quietest.
What does it cost to enter the hitch ball cover niche?
Listings span $4.22–$17.08; the average listing price is $8.13 (sweet spot $15–$100). The average incumbent carries 515 reviews — the moat a new listing must climb.
